Overview
Malvern Station will be renovated as part of the ADA Upgrade program, making it accessible to people with disabilities and easier to ride for seniors, small children and their families and anyone who needs a little more help to get where they are going. Improvements will include ramp access from the parking lot and boarding area to the train via high-level platforms.

Features
- New, high-level, inbound and outbound platforms allowing for a seamless boarding process
- Additional places to wait comfortably such as new passenger shelters and a renovated station building
- Security improvements
- Reconfigured sidewalks to connect parking with the station and platform areas
